		<description>I think Raila is doing all he can to calm the situation.  As the sworn-in President (albeit not the people&#039;s), I think Kibaki should be at the forefront of calling for an end to the violence.  
When wananchi voted, that was their way of getting their voice heard.  They have endured the existing inequalities and the polls of the 27th was their one ray of hope. Finally, they could speak and hopefully today would be the beginning of the long-awaited change. To see their chance at a new life get snatched away because of the greed of a few was too much to bear. Even if Raila bows out and concedes defeat, I think those who feel they were personally wronged on the 27th will continue to be mad and sad to say...but this might not bring an end to the violence.</description>
